Costa Rica
Costa Rica covers about 0.03 percent of the Earth's surface but holds roughly five percent of its known species. More than a quarter of the country is protected, forest cover has roughly doubled since the 1980s, and it runs on close to 100 percent renewable electricity most years. It has around sixty volcanoes, six of them active.
France
Mont Blanc on the Italian border is 4,806 m, the highest point in western Europe. Counting its overseas departments, France spans twelve time zones — more than any other country — and its exclusive economic zone is the second largest in the world. The Gouffre Mirolda and other Alpine systems make it one of the great caving countries.
